Best Chicken alfredo recipe

Chicken Alfredo is a classic Italian-American dish made with fettuccine pasta, chicken, and a rich and creamy Alfredo sauce. Here is a simple recipe for you to try:

chicken alfredo recipe


Ingredients:

  • 8 oz fettuccine pasta
  • 2 boneless, skinless chicken breasts, cut into small pieces
  • Salt and pepper, to taste
  • 2 tbsp butter
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 cup heavy cream
  • 1 cup grated Parmesan cheese
  • 1/4 tsp nutmeg
  • 2 tbsp chopped parsley (optional)

Instructions:

  • Bring a large pot of salted water to a boil and cook the fettuccine pasta according to package instructions until al dente. Drain and set aside.
  • Season the chicken with salt and pepper. Heat a skillet over medium-high heat, and add butter. Once the butter is melted, add the chicken and cook until it is browned and cooked through, about 5-7 minutes.
  • Remove the chicken from the skillet and set it aside.
  • In the same skillet, add the garlic and cook until fragrant, about 1 minute.
  • Pour in the heavy cream and bring the mixture to a simmer.
  • Reduce the heat to low and stir in the grated Parmesan cheese, nutmeg, and parsley (if using). Cook, stirring constantly, until the cheese is melted and the sauce is smooth and creamy.
  • Add the cooked pasta and chicken to the skillet and toss until well coated with the sauce.

Serve the Chicken Alfredo hot, garnished with additional Parmesan cheese and parsley. 


Here are a few variations and tips to make your Chicken Alfredo even more delicious:

  • Add vegetables: You can add vegetables like mushrooms, bell peppers, or broccoli to make the dish more nutritious and flavorful.
  • Add herbs: Fresh herbs like basil, thyme or oregano can be added to the sauce to give it a more complex flavor.
  • Use different types of cheese: You can use different types of cheese like Romano, Asiago, or Gouda to give the dish a unique flavor.
  • Use gluten-free pasta: You can use gluten-free pasta to make the dish gluten-free.
  • Add some spice: You can add some red pepper flakes to give it a little kick of heat.
  • Try different types of protein: Instead of chicken, you can also use shrimp, scallops, or even lobster to make a more luxurious version of the dish.
  • Make it in advance: The sauce can be made a day in advance and reheated before serving.
  • Leftovers: Leftovers can be stored in the refrigerator for up to 3 days and reheated in the microwave or on the stovetop.

Remember, Alfredo sauce is a simple, rich and creamy sauce that should be served immediately after making as it tends to thicken as it cools. Enjoy!


Chicken alfredo recipe with jar sauce

To get Chicken alfredo recipe with jar sauce just try the following ingredients and instructions. 

Ingredients:

  • 1 pound of fettuccine pasta
  • 1 tablespoon of butter
  • 1 pound of boneless, skinless chicken breast, cut into bite-size pieces
  • Salt and pepper, to taste
  • 1 jar (16 oz) of Alfredo sauce
  • 1/2 cup of grated Parmesan cheese
  • 2 tablespoons of chopped fresh parsley (optional)

Instructions:

  • Cook the pasta according to package instructions until al dente. Drain and set aside.
  • In a large skillet, melt the butter over medium-high heat. Add the chicken and season with salt and pepper. Cook until the chicken is browned on all sides and cooked through, about 5-7 minutes.
  • Stir in the Alfredo sauce and bring to a simmer. Let it cook for about 2-3 minutes, until heated through.
  • Stir in the cooked pasta and toss to coat with the sauce. Cook for another minute or so, until the pasta is hot.
  • Remove from heat and stir in the Parmesan cheese.
  • Serve hot and garnish with chopped parsley if desired.
